Which of the following are the two primary gasses found in the Earth's atmosphere? nitrogen and oxygen nitrogen and carbon hydrogen and carbon carbon and helium

Nitrogen and oxygen are the main constituents of the atmosphere plus water vapour near the surface. Carbon dioxide is present in smaller amounts butgl of course it can have a profound influence on the climate as global warming has shown, Greenhouse gases include water vapour, carbon dioxide, methane and nitrous oxide.
